SPONSORED

素数渦度階層グリッド(そすううずどかいそうぐりっど)

最終更新:2026/4/25

素数渦度階層グリッドは、素数の分布に着想を得て設計された、多階層的な空間分割構造である。

ポイント

このグリッドは、計算機科学における空間データの効率的な管理や検索を目的として開発された。

概要

素数渦度階層グリッドは、素数の螺旋状の分布パターンを模倣した空間分割構造です。従来の四分木や八分木といった構造とは異なり、素数の特性を利用することで、データ分の偏りに対応した効率的な空間分割を実現します。

設計思想

このグリッドの設計思想は、素数の分布が均一ではないという点に着目しています。素数は、ある程度の間隔が空いてから現れることが知られており、この間隔をグリッドの階層構造に反映させることで、データが密集している領域と疎な領域を効率的に区別できます。

構造

素数渦度階層グリッドは、中心から渦巻状に素数を配置し、各素数をノードとしてグリッドを構築します。各ノードは、自身の素数に対応する空間領域を管理し、その領域内のデータを格納します。階層構造は、素数の間隔に基づいて決定され、間隔が広いほど階層が深くなります。

利点

  • データ分布への適応性: データが均一に分布していない場合に、効率的な空間分割が可能です。
  • 検索効率の向上: データの位置に基づいて、高速な検索が可能です。
  • メモリ効率の向上: データが密集している領域には細かいグリッドを、疎な領域には粗いグリッドを割り当てることで、メモリ使用量を削減できます。

応用例

SPONSORED